Q: The nightly search reindex on Fernwick stalled. Now what?

A: Check the Oxhollow scheduler first. If the reindex job shows "pending" past 02:30, kill it and rerun with the --cold flag. Do not restart the cluster. If the index shards are locked, you must unlock them via the Fernwick admin shell, which prompts for the recovery passphrase given below.

vault phrase of bagef-yahip = casael-ralius

Digest scheduling for Mailloom runs in three batches: 06:00, 12:00, and 18:00 site time. If a batch stalls, check the scheduler lock table before restarting — duplicate sends are the main risk. Never run two batch workers concurrently. Escalation steps and the lock-clearing procedure are on the internal page below.

wiki page, hawep-fajop: https://jira.tolvaqsys.internal/projects/projects/pages/pages

Night-shift staff: Floor 4 of the Tellhaven Building opens this week. After 21:00, access is via the rear stairwell only; the lifts are locked out overnight during the settling period. Complete a walk-through of the new floor once per shift and log it. The stairwell keypad accepts the code below.

badge for yahop-fawep: bdg-XBKXI-68071

Subject: DR drill — Givenote receipt mailer, please read carefully

Welcome aboard. Next Thursday we run our quarterly disaster-recovery drill for Givenote, the donation-receipt mailer. We will simulate a full outage of the primary send queue, fail over to the warm standby in the Larkfield region, and verify receipts render correctly from the replica templates. New team members should shadow their onboarding buddy throughout. To unlock the standby credentials bundle during the drill, you'll need the recovery passphrase noted directly below.

unlock words, bawef-kahap: sorax-sorir-quenys-aldok

**Issue: LargeLens diff viewer stalls on files over 2 GB.** Confirm the streaming chunker is enabled in the release config; without it, Mirebrook builds load whole files into memory. If stalls persist, clear the render cache and restart the viewer service. To pull diagnostic traces from the staging endpoint, authenticate with the token below.

login token, yajeg-fawif: eyJhbGciOiJIUzI1NiIsInR5cCI6IkpXVCJ9.eyJzdWIiOiIEdPQYnZXaZIn0.HSRTnYZBx0Qc